What is the earliest sunrise of the year in Hamme-Mille?
The earliest sunrise in Hamme-Mille in 2026 is at 5:27 AM on June 12 (Europe/Brussels). This occurs around the summer solstice when days are longest.
What is the latest sunset of the year in Hamme-Mille?
The latest sunset in Hamme-Mille in 2026 is at 9:58 PM on June 20 (Europe/Brussels). This occurs shortly after the summer solstice.

What these times mean
Solar times in Hamme-Mille shift throughout the year. Each stage of the day brings distinct light that photographers, outdoor planners, and everyday users rely on.
- Dawn
- The first usable twilight before sunrise, when the horizon brightens and color gradually returns to the sky.
- Sunrise
- The moment the upper edge of the sun appears above the horizon, starting direct daylight.
- Golden Hour
- The low-angle window just after sunrise and just before sunset, producing warm, soft light favored by photographers.
- Sunset
- The moment the upper edge of the sun drops below the horizon, ending direct sunlight for the day.
- Dusk
- The fading twilight after sunset, ending with astronomical dusk when the sky becomes fully dark.
Monthly daylight in Hamme-Mille
Sunrise, sunset, and total daylight in Hamme-Mille on the 15th of each month for 2026. Times reflect the city's local timezone.
| Month | Sunrise | Sunset | Daylight |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 8:36 AM | 5:04 PM | 8h 28m |
| February | 7:53 AM | 5:57 PM | 10h 04m |
| March | 6:55 AM | 6:45 PM | 11h 51m |
| April | 6:47 AM | 8:36 PM | 13h 49m |
| May | 5:52 AM | 9:23 PM | 15h 31m |
| June | 5:27 AM | 9:56 PM | 16h 29m |
| July | 5:45 AM | 9:48 PM | 16h 04m |
| August | 6:28 AM | 9:01 PM | 14h 33m |
| September | 7:16 AM | 7:55 PM | 12h 39m |
| October | 8:03 AM | 6:49 PM | 10h 45m |
| November | 7:56 AM | 4:54 PM | 8h 58m |
| December | 8:36 AM | 4:35 PM | 7h 59m |
